| 方法名 | 返回值 | 方法解释 |
| getYear() | int | 获取当前日期的年份 |
| getMonth() | Month | 获取当前日期的月份对象 |
|
getMonthValue() | int | 获取当前日期是第几月 |
| getDayOfWeek() | DayOfWeek | 表示该对象表示的日期是星期几 |
| getDayOfYear() | int | 表示该对象表示的日期是今年第几天 |
| withYear(int year) | LocalDate | 修改当前对象的年份 |
| withMonth(int month) | LocalDate | 修改当前对象的月份 |
| withDayOfMonth(int dayOfMonth) LocalDate | LocalDate | 修改当前对象在当月的日期 |
| isLeapYear() | boolean | 是否是闰年 |
| engthOfMonth() | int | 这个月有多少天 |
| lengthOfYear() | int | 该对象表示的年份有多少天(365或者366) |
| plusYears(long yearsToAdd) | LocalDate | 当前对象增加指定的年份数 |
| plusMonths(long monthsToAdd) | LocalDate | 当前对象增加指定的月份数 |
| plusWeeks(long weeksToAdd) | LocalDate | 当前对象增加指定的周数 |
| plusDays(long daysToAdd) | LocalDate | 当前对象增加指定的天数 |
| minusYears(long yearsToSubtract) | LocalDate | 当前对象减去指定的年数 |
| minusMonths(long monthsToSubtract) | LocalDate | 当前对象减去注定的月数 |
| minusWeeks(long weeksToSubtract) | LocalDate | 当前对象减去指定的周数 |
| minusDays(long daysToSubtract) | LocalDate | 当前对象减去指定的天数 |
| compareTo(ChronoLocalDate other) | int | 比较日期的大小,值为正则当前对象时间较晚 |
| isAfter(ChronoLocalDate other) | boolean | 比较当前对象日期是否在other对象日期之后 |
| isEqual(ChronoLocalDate other) | boolean | 比较两个日期对象是否相等 |
| isBefore(ChronoLocalDate other) | boolean | 比较当前对象日期是否在other对象日期之前 |
LocalDate类方法介绍
最新推荐文章于 2024-10-29 13:54:55 发布
本文详细介绍了Java 8中的LocalDate类,包括获取年份、月份、日期、星期等方法,以及日期的加减操作和比较方法。LocalDate提供了修改日期、判断闰年、获取月份天数和年份总天数的功能,是进行日期处理的重要工具。
549

被折叠的 条评论
为什么被折叠?



